In this study an adaptive arithmetic coder is embedded in the Baptista-type chaotic cryptosystem for implementing secure data compression. To build the multiple lookup tables of secure data compression, the phase space of chaos map with a uniform distribution in the search mode is divided non-uniformly according to the dynamic probability estimation of plaintext symbols. As a result, more probable symbols are selected according to the local statistical characters of plaintext and the required number of iterations is small since the more probable symbols have a higher chance to be visited by the chaotic search trajectory. By exploiting non-uniformity in the probabilities under which a number of iteration to be coded takes on its possible values, the compression capability is achieved by adaptive arithmetic code. Therefore, the system offers both compression and security. Compared with original arithmetic coding, simulation results on Calgary Corpus files show that the proposed scheme suffers from a reduction in compression performance less than 12% and is not susceptible to previously carried out attacks on arithmetic coding algorithms.
The unscented Kalman filter is a developed well-known method for nonlinear motion estimation and tracking. However, the standard unscented Kalman filter has the inherent drawbacks, such as numerical instability and much more time spent on calculation in practical applications. In this paper, we present a novel sampling strong tracking nonlinear unscented Kalman filter, aiming to overcome the difficulty in nonlinear eye tracking. In the above proposed filter, the simplified unscented transform sampling strategy with n+ 2 sigma points leads to the computational efficiency, and suboptimal fading factor of strong tracking filtering is introduced to improve robustness and accuracy of eye tracking. Compared with the related unscented Kalman filter for eye tracking, the proposed filter has potential advantages in robustness, convergence speed, and tracking accuracy. The final experimental results show the validity of our method for eye tracking under realistic conditions.
A new scheme for driver fatigue detection is presented, which is based on the nonlinear unscented Kalman filter and eye tracking. Assuming a probability distribution than to approximate an arbitrary nonlinear function or transformation, eye nonlinear tracking can be achieved using an unscented transformation (UT), which adopts a set of deterministic sigma points to match the posterior probability density function of the eye movement. Driver fatigue can be detected using the percentage of eye closure (PERCLOS) framework in a realistic driving condition after the eye nonlinear tracking. This system was tested adequately in realistic driving environments with subjects of different genders, with/without glasses, in day/night driving, being commercial/noncommercial drivers, in continuous driving time, and under different road conditions. The last experimental results show that the proposed method not only improves the robustness for nonlinear eye tracking, but also can provide more accurate estimation than the traditional Kalman filter.
Zutao ZHANG 1 , 2 , Jiashu ZHANG 2 (1.School of Mechanical Engineering, Southwest Jiaotong University, Chengdu Sichuan 610031, China